怎样制作自动签到app

制作自动签到App的原理是通过模拟用户在手机上点击操作,实现自动签到的功能。具体可分为以下几个步骤:

1. 研究签到平台的API接口

通常情况下,签到平台都会提供API接口供第三方应用调用。通过调用API接口,可以实现自动签到的功能。需要先研究API接口的请求方式、请求参数、返回数据等。

2. 开发App的后台逻辑

开发App的后台逻辑,包括用户登录、签到信息查询、签到请求等功能。其中,签到请求功能比较复杂,需要模拟用户在手机上的操作,发送请求到签到平台的API接口,获取签到状态信息。

3. 开发App的界面逻辑

开发App的界面逻辑,包括用户界面、签到查询界面、设置界面等。需要考虑界面设计的美观性、易用性,让用户能够方便地使用App。

4. 测试功能及优化

在开发完成后,需要对App进行功能测试、性能测试及用户体验测试,以确保App的质量。同时,也需要观察用户的反馈,对App进行优化改进,提高App的用户满意度。

总结而言,制作自动签到App需要具备以下几个方面的知识:

1. 熟练掌握开发语言,如Java、Kotlin等。

2. 掌握Android操作系统及相关技术,如Activity、Service、BroadcastReceiver等。

3. 熟悉网络编程,能够使用网络库进行网络请求,如OkHttp、Retrofit等。

4. 掌握数据库相关技术,如SQLite、Room等。

5. 了解用户界面设计的基本原则,能够使用UI库进行界面设计和布局,如Material Design等。

6. 熟悉签到平台API接口调用方式,能够根据API文档进行开发。

最后,需要注意的是,在开发自动签到App时,需要注意用户隐私和安全,避免用户登录信息泄露。同时也需要严格遵守相关的法律和条例,不得进行违法行为。